Understanding the Connection Between Cranberries and Oral Bacteria
For many years, cranberries have been studied for their ability to combat infections, particularly urinary tract infections. This ability stems from unique compounds called proanthocyanidins (PACs). In the mouth, these same compounds possess anti-adhesive properties, meaning they can prevent harmful bacteria from sticking to the surfaces of teeth and gums. Without a foothold, bacteria are less likely to form the sticky substance known as biofilm, or plaque.
Research has specifically targeted some of the most common oral pathogens. Studies have shown that cranberry compounds can inhibit the adhesion of Streptococcus mutans, the primary culprit behind cavities, as well as periodontopathogenic bacteria associated with gum disease. These findings, often conducted in a laboratory setting, suggest a promising preventative role for cranberries in oral health.
The Mechanisms of Cranberry's Action
The beneficial effects of cranberry compounds on oral health are multifaceted and involve several key mechanisms:
- Inhibiting Adhesion: The A-type PACs found in cranberries specifically target and disrupt the ability of certain bacteria to adhere to tooth enamel and gum tissue. This is arguably the most significant effect. By disrupting the initial attachment, the entire process of biofilm formation is hampered.
- Preventing Biofilm Formation: When bacteria stick together, they form complex communities called biofilms. Cranberry extracts have been shown to inhibit the formation of these biofilms, preventing the cooperative community that glues bacteria together.
- Neutralizing Enzymes: Cranberry compounds can neutralize specific enzymes that are known to destroy gum tissue, which is a major factor in the progression of gum disease.
- Anti-inflammatory Properties: The presence of anti-inflammatory properties further aids in mitigating the damage caused by the body's immune response to oral infections.
The Double-Edged Sword: The Problem with Cranberry Juice
While the science behind cranberry compounds is encouraging, relying on standard cranberry juice for oral health is problematic. Most commercial cranberry juice products contain significant amounts of added sugar. This added sugar creates an ideal environment for harmful oral bacteria to thrive, effectively counteracting the juice's positive effects.
Furthermore, cranberry juice is naturally highly acidic, with a low pH level. Frequent consumption of acidic beverages can lead to the erosion of tooth enamel, leaving teeth more vulnerable to decay. This makes regular consumption of sweetened juice a net negative for dental health, even with the presence of beneficial PACs.
For oral hygiene, the benefits from drinking juice are also limited by the short contact time. The quick transit of the liquid through the mouth does not provide the prolonged contact needed for the active compounds to significantly disrupt bacterial adhesion on a large scale.
Comparison of Cranberry Options for Oral Health
To better understand the differences, here's a comparison of various cranberry products and their implications for oral health:
| Feature | Sweetened Cranberry Juice | Unsweetened 100% Cranberry Juice | Cranberry Extract/Supplement | 
|---|---|---|---|
| Oral Benefits | Very Limited (negated by sugar and acid) | Potential benefits due to PACs, but limited by contact time | Highest potential, contains concentrated PACs | 
| Oral Risks | High risk of enamel erosion and tooth decay due to sugar and acid | Moderate risk of enamel erosion due to natural acidity | Negligible risk, avoids sugar and acid exposure to teeth | 
| Active Compounds | Contains PACs, but diluted and often overwhelmed by other ingredients | Contains PACs, in natural concentration | High concentration of PACs | 
| Recommended Use | Not recommended for oral health benefits. | Best consumed with meals, followed by a water rinse. | A targeted approach for specific health concerns, not a substitute for brushing. | 
| Primary Use | Beverage for hydration and flavor | Health-conscious beverage | Supplement for targeted health benefits (e.g., urinary tract health) | 
Making the Right Choices for Your Oral Health
For those interested in leveraging cranberries for their oral health, the approach must be strategic. Instead of reaching for a sugary juice, consider these more effective and safer alternatives:
- Opt for Unsweetened Varieties: If you choose to drink cranberry juice, select a 100% unsweetened version. This eliminates the counterproductive effects of added sugar. Always rinse your mouth with water afterward to neutralize the acid.
- Try Cranberry Supplements: Concentrated cranberry extracts, available as pills or capsules, deliver the beneficial PACs without any of the sugar or acidity that can harm teeth. These are designed for targeted intake and bypass the mouth entirely.
- Consider Cranberry-Based Oral Products: As research has progressed, some oral hygiene products, such as specialized mouthwashes, have incorporated cranberry extracts. A 2024 study showed a cranberry-based mouth rinse could inhibit the adhesion of cavity-causing bacteria. These deliver the active ingredients directly where they are needed, with optimized formulations to minimize risk.
The Importance of Standard Oral Hygiene
It is crucial to remember that no single food or beverage is a magic bullet for dental health. While the compounds in cranberries can play a supportive role, they are not a replacement for fundamental oral hygiene practices. Regular brushing, flossing, and professional dental checkups are the cornerstones of preventing mouth infections. Relying solely on cranberry juice or any other natural remedy is a misguided approach that could do more harm than good.

Frequently Asked Questions
Q: Is all cranberry juice bad for my teeth?
A: No, only sweetened cranberry juice is bad for your teeth due to its high sugar content. 100% unsweetened juice is less harmful, but its natural acidity can still erode enamel over time, so moderation and proper hygiene are key.
Q: Can I use cranberry juice as a mouthwash?
A: No, using cranberry juice as a mouthwash is not recommended. The short contact time is not effective, and the high acidity, even in unsweetened versions, can damage your tooth enamel.
Q: How do cranberry supplements differ from the juice for oral health?
A: Cranberry supplements deliver concentrated proanthocyanidins without the sugar and acidity of the juice, making them a safer and more targeted way to get the active compounds.
Q: Does cranberry juice cure an existing mouth infection?
A: Cranberry compounds have a preventative effect by inhibiting bacterial adhesion, not a curative one. You should always consult a dentist for treatment of an active mouth infection.
Q: What is the best way to get the oral health benefits of cranberries?
A: The most effective method is to use a concentrated, low-sugar cranberry extract in a supplement or a professionally formulated cranberry-based mouthwash.
Q: What should I do after drinking unsweetened cranberry juice?
A: After drinking any acidic beverage like unsweetened cranberry juice, you should rinse your mouth thoroughly with water to help neutralize the acid. Wait about 30 minutes before brushing your teeth to avoid damaging softened enamel.
Q: Can cranberry juice cause teeth staining?
A: Yes, the dark red pigments in cranberries can cause teeth staining over time, particularly with regular consumption. Rinsing with water after drinking can help minimize this effect.
